Series: | -- |
Packaging: | Tape & Reel (TR) |
Part Status: | Obsolete |
Memory Type: | Non-Volatile |
Memory Format: | FLASH |
Technology: | FLASH - NOR |
Memory Size: | 1Mb (128K x 8) |
Clock Frequency: | 75MHz |
Write Cycle Time - Word, Page: | 3ms |
Memory Interface: | SPI |
Voltage - Supply: | 2.7 V ~ 3.6 V |
Operating Temperature: | -40°C ~ 85°C (TA) |
Mounting Type: | Surface Mount |
Package / Case: | 8-SOIC (0.154", 3.90mm Width) |
Supplier Device Package: | 8-SO |
Base Part Number: | M45PE10 |
